#060cee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#060cee is composed of 2.4% red, 4.7%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 95%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 238.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 47.8%. #060cee color hex could be obtained by blending #0c18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

Shades and Tints of #060cee
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000008 is the darkest color, while #f4f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#060cee
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77777d is the less saturated color, while #060cee is the most saturated one.
